Spillover model organism โ€” appendix_digestion

The appendix actively aids digestion

A synthetic-document-finetuned (SDF) model organism: a rank-16 LoRA adapter on Qwen/Qwen3-14B that instills ONE behavior in a NARROW trained domain, so that how far the behavior generalizes to nearby topics can be measured. Behaviors are deliberate deviations from the base model (the organism-vs-base delta is the object of study).

Generalization ladder

Distance ฮ” from the trained anchor along the relation axis (anatomical and functional distance from the human appendix); the behavior is strongest at ฮ”0 and is expected to fade with ฮ”:

ฮ” topic class examples
ฮ”0 the human appendix itself the human appendix
ฮ”1 other small pouches or outgrowths attached to the human digestive tract cecum, Meckel's diverticulum, epiploic appendages
ฮ”2 other parts of the human large intestine colon, sigmoid colon, ascending colon, transverse colon, rectum
ฮ”3 other organs of the human digestive system stomach, small intestine, liver, gallbladder, pancreas
ฮ”4 other internal organs of the human body unrelated to digestion heart, lungs, kidneys, spleen, thyroid
ฮ”5 structures and tissues with no digestive or organ function fingernails, hair follicles, tooth enamel, earlobes, eyebrows

Training data

training_docs.json in this repo contains the exact 48 synthetic documents this organism was fine-tuned on (SDF: an LLM-generated corpus that consistently asserts the target behavior across varied document styles; the LoRA is trained on these documents only).

Measured generalization

How far the trained behavior actually reaches, measured as P(behavior) (the probability the organism gives the behavior-consistent answer on a forced-choice probe), over 315 held-out hypotheses spanning many topics at varying distance from the trained anchor:

generalization

Left: distribution of P(behavior) across hypotheses (histogram). Middle: its inverse CDF. Right: P(behavior) vs estimated distance from the trained anchor (per-hypothesis points + binned mean) โ€” the generalization decay. Each label is the mean P(behavior) over ~8 forced-choice probes.

metric value
reach (mean P(behavior)) 0.45
median P(behavior) 0.44
fraction of topics showing behavior (P > 0.5) 47%
near the anchor (distance โ‰ค 0.3) 0.48
far from anchor (distance โ‰ฅ 0.7) 0.11
